Method and system for compiling a multi-source database of composite investor-specific data records with no disclosure of investor identity

  • US 9,336,532 B1
  • Filed: 05/15/2013
  • Issued: 05/10/2016
  • Est. Priority Date: 12/29/2008
  • Status: Active Grant

1. A method of compiling a computerized database of anonymized investor-specific financial data received from a plurality of data providers, the method comprising:

  • inputting, using a computer and from each data provider, a set of data comprising;

    investor-specific financial data maintained by the data provider pertaining to a plurality of investors, andwith respect to each investor, a surrogate investor code that is associated with the investor-specific financial data pertaining to that investor,wherein the surrogate investor code corresponds to a single value of an investor identifier maintained by the data provider in association with that investor-specific financial data,wherein the surrogate investor codes inputted from all data providers correspond to values of the same investor identifier,wherein each distinct value of the investor identifier represents a distinct investor,wherein the set of data from each data provider does not disclose the values of the investor identifier, andwherein the surrogate investor code inputted from a data provider that corresponds to a particular value of the investor identifier is different from the surrogate investor codes inputted from other data providers that correspond to that value of the investor identifier;

    determining, using a computer and based upon a data-matching mechanism, which surrogate investor codes correspond to the same value of the investor identifier,wherein the data-matching mechanism does not disclose the values of the investor identifier; and

    linking in the database, using a computer, investor-specific financial data inputted in association with surrogate investor codes that correspond to the same value of the investor identifier.
